Why Is Violence So Common?

Why Is Violence So Common? No single factor explains why some individuals behave violently toward others or why violence is more prevalent in some communities than in others. Violence is the result of the complex interplay of individual, relationship, social, cultural and environmental factors. What is the main cause of violence? Violence is an extreme

Why Is Domestic Violence Unreported?

Why Is Domestic Violence Unreported? The reasons so many cases go unreported are both personal (embarrassment, fear of retaliation, economic dependency) and societal (imbalanced power relations for men and women in society, privacy of the family, victim blaming attitudes). What Are The 3 Most Common Types Of Intimate Partner Violence?

What Are The 3 Most Common Types Of Intimate Partner Violence? The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) identifies four types of intimate partner violence—physical violence, sexual violence, stalking, and psychological aggression. Who Has The Highest Rate Of Domestic Violence?

Who Has The Highest Rate Of Domestic Violence? Women ages 18 to 24 and 25 to 34 generally experience the highest rates of intimate partner violence.
